How Emergency Water Removal (24/7) Actually Works
Our team follows a meticulous process to ensure your home is thoroughly dried and restored to its original condition. We understand the importance of getting it right the first time to avoid costly rework and prevent further damage.
Step 1: Initial Assessment and Inspection
Our trained technicians will arrive at your property within 60 minutes of your call to assess the damage and create a customized plan for restoration. We’ll identify the source of the water, assess the affected area, and provide a detailed estimate for the work.
Step 2: Water Removal and Extraction
Our heavy-duty equipment is designed to quickly and efficiently remove standing water from your home. We’ll use trucks-mounted pumps and industrial-grade vacuums to extract water from your floors, walls, and ceilings.
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ification
After water removal, our industrial-grade dehumidifiers will be used to dry out your home’s structure and contents. We’ll monitor the humidity levels and adjust our equipment as needed to ensure your home is completely dry and free of moisture.
Step 4: Cleaning and Sanitizing
Once your home is dry, our trained technicians will use eco-friendly cleaning products to sanitize and clean all surfaces, including floors, walls, and ceilings. We’ll also remove any unsalvageable materials to prevent further damage and health hazards.
Step 5: Final Inspection and Completion
After completing the restoration process, our quality control team will conduct a thorough inspection to ensure your home meets our high standards. We’ll provide you with a final report detailing the work completed and any recommendations for future maintenance.

Warning Signs You Need Emergency Water Removal (24/7)
Don’t ignore these common warning signs that show you need emergency water removal services. Act fast to prevent further damage and health hazards.
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away
Strong, persistent odors in your home can be a sign of hidden water damage. Don’t ignore the smell it’s a warning sign that water has seeped into your home’s structure and is causing damage.
Warped or Buckled Flooring
Warped or buckled flooring can be a sign of water damage. Check your floors regularly to catch any issues before they become major problems.
Water Stains on Ceilings or Walls
Water stains on ceilings or walls can be a sign of a roof leak or plumbing issue. Don’t delay address the issue quickly to prevent further damage.
Unusual Noises or Sounds
Unusual noises or sounds in your home, such as creaks or groans, can be a sign of water damage. Listen carefully to your home’s sounds and take action if you notice any unusual noises.
Visible Water Damage or Leaks
Visible water damage or leaks in your home are a clear sign that you need emergency water removal services. Don’t wait address the issue quickly to prevent further damage.
Discoloration or Staining
Discoloration or staining on walls, ceilings, or floors can be a sign of water damage. Check your home regularly to catch any issues before they become major problems.
